Best Time to Go

The best time to visit Erawan National Park is during the dry season, which runs from November to April. During this time, the weather is cool and dry, and the waterfalls are at their most beautiful.

Where to Go

There are several things to see and do in Erawan National Park, including:

  • Visit the seven-tiered Erawan Waterfall: This is the most popular attraction in the park, and it is definitely worth a visit.
  • Go for a swim in the natural pools: There are several natural pools located throughout the park, where you can swim and cool off.
  • Hike through the jungle: There are several hiking trails in the park, ranging from easy to challenging.
  • Visit the Erawan Cave: This cave is located behind the Erawan Waterfall, and it is worth a visit if you have time.
